Q: Is my connection to the service secure?
Yes. Connections to Signals application tenants are secured using industry-standard TLS encryption.
Q: Which Certificate Authority (CA) is used?
The service uses certificates issued by Amazon Trust Services, with Amazon Root CA 1 as the trusted root authority.
Q: Is Amazon Root CA 1 a trusted public CA?
Yes. Amazon Root CA 1 is a globally trusted public certificate authority included in all major browsers and operating systems.
Q: Do I need to install any certificates manually?
No. No manual certificate installation is required for normal browser or application access.
Q: Why do I see a certificate warning when using OpenSSL?
Some command-line tools may show warnings if their local trust store is outdated. This does not affect browser-based access or indicate a security issue.
Q: Does this impact compliance or security requirements?
No. The certificate configuration follows standard security and compliance best practices.
